Hells Half Mile
Hells Half Mile is a rapids in Moffat, Colorado and has an elevation of 5,138 feet.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Echo Park is a remote river bottom surrounded by canyon walls on the Green River, just downstream from the confluence with the Yampa River and across the stream from the dramatic southern end of Steamboat Rock in Dinosaur National Monument. Echo Park is situated 5 miles south of Hells Half Mile.
